If they box now, it wouldn't tell us anything about a fight between them prime vs. prime would be, in boxing or MMA. Also, while Mousasi has had a lot of fights, only a small percentage have been against Top 10 guys in his weight class who weren't over the hill. Almost everyone he fought in the first half of his career were no-names (and a few old guys). Contrast that with Anderson. Even after losing his belt at age 38 he's fought Bisping, Cormier, Brunson, Israel, Cannonier and Hall (who beat Mousasi once). I'm quite sure he has more mileage due to fighting more high level guys. I don't think Mousasi took much damage early in his career against the likes of Chico Martinez, Stefan Klever and Andre Fyeet (all quick 1st round wins--there were many others like that).
